Bayside, New York, is a vibrant neighborhood known for its cultural diversity and community-oriented atmosphere, marked by tree-lined streets and a strong sense of neighborly connection. The local economy is supported by a mix of residential charm and accessibility to urban amenities, although the high cost of living poses challenges for many families. Employment opportunities and healthcare access are vital determinants of residents’ well-being and significantly influence mental health outcomes. Many individuals, particularly youth, grapple with anxiety and depression, often stemming from economic pressures and social expectations. Fortunately, Bayside offers a comprehensive range of mental health resources, including counseling and support services tailored to diverse needs.
